Ending first aid kit confusion
07 March 2013
Arco has published the Expert Guide to First Aid Kits and Training in the Workplace to help guide businesses to the right kit and training for them.

The guide provides advice on current regulations and on the contents and size of kits required, plus, it shows the difference between the British Standard kit and the kit based on the Health & Safety Executive's recommendations. The guide will also help businesses determine how many trained first aiders are needed.
Arco advises businesses not to worry about changes to the British Standard and that they do not need to buy new kits if the current first aid kits meet the workplace's needs. See the guide for further advice.
